Email ID validation for better email delivery

Make sure you have valid emails from the start. You can integrate email ID validation into your web forms to correct bad addresses before they hurt your list.

The importance of email ID validation

Stop bad emails from ruining your sender reputation with email ID validation

What’s the easiest way to tank your email marketing program? Bad data.

The best responsive email designs, exciting subject lines, cool color scheme, and snappy copy won’t save an email marketing campaign that’s built with invalid email addresses.

Sure, the occasional hard bounce will happen with every send. But the higher your bounce rate, the more likely your sender reputation is at risk. That’s because major inbox providers watch for spammy behavior – including sending to invalid email addresses.

Stop bad email addresses before they ruin your email list. When someone signs up for your list, Mailgun’s email ID validation service double and triple-checks that you’re adding a real person to your list.

A graphic icon illustrating security.

An easy API for email address validation

Mailgun’s email validation tool to the rescue. It’s designed to validate email addresses submitted through forms like newsletters, registrations, and shopping carts. Integrate comprehensive email verification directly into the HTML on your site so that every lead is a lead you can use.

With Mailgun’s API, you get:

  • Mailbox detection directly verifies every email address with inbox providers like Gmail, Hotmail, Yahoo, and more so you know they actually have an email account

  • High-risk flags refuse disposable email addresses or other spammer indicators, like ones that include long strings of numbers and letters (like azaz09)

  • Grammar and syntax checks confirm local parts rules for major mailboxes, filtering out incorrect email addresses, like using a + sign for a Gmail account

  • Catch typos and common misspellings in domain names that come from filling out forms, like spelling “@outlooks” instead of “@Outlook.”

  • Back-end technical checks on MX records, SMTP mail servers, regular expression (regex) JavaScript, and more.

All of this happens thanks to Mailgun’s real-time API for developers. This email verification service gives you confidence that your email list is full of real people interested in your content, products, or services. No more bad data!

A graphic illustration of email verification.

What's an invalid email address?

An invalid email address is either improperly formatted or just doesn’t exist. A valid email address, of course, is one that’s properly formatted and does exist. Sometimes the difference is just a matter of filling out a form incorrectly (hey, it happens to the best of us!)

Let’s look at five examples of valid email addresses:






Now, here are five examples of invalid email addresses:

  • (missing username)

  • (missing @)

  • (leading dot is not permitted)

  • email@domain (missing top-level domain like .com or .net)

  • (leading dash in front of domain is invalid)

These are simple email ID mistakes that can easily be avoided when you verify email addresses with an email checker directly within your email forms.

Why every great email marketer needs email ID verification

One-fifth of legitimate business emails never appear in the targeted inbox. All that time spent on acquisition, lead generation, email marketing design and execution...gone in an instant.

Using an email validator, you can build an email list free of invalid email addresses and have a better chance of being in the 80%.

When Email Validation verifies an email address actually exists, you won’t waste money sending to temporary or disposable mailboxes, role-based email addresses (like info@), or bad email formats. Over time, this protects the reputation of your domain and IP address, reduces bounces, and offers a higher delivery rate.

A graphic illustration showing analytics on a computer screen.

